Italian Garlic With The Taste But Not The Smell
Garlic is related to great taste, but strong smell. There is a variety of garlic that has a milder flavor, easier to digest, and it is odorless. This variety was almost extinct and now is being produced in Italy. More Information click here.
No comments:
Post a Comment